The AI Revolution in US Medical Research

\n

Artificial intelligence (AI) is no longer a futuristic concept; it’s a present-day force reshaping numerous industries, and medical research in the United States stands at the forefront of this transformation. For college students aspiring to contribute to this dynamic field, understanding the profound impact of AI is paramount. From accelerating drug discovery pipelines to enhancing diagnostic accuracy, AI algorithms are proving to be invaluable tools. The sheer volume of data generated in healthcare, from genomic sequences to patient records, presents an unprecedented opportunity for AI to uncover patterns and insights that were previously inaccessible. As AI continues to evolve, its role in improving patient outcomes and driving medical innovation within the US healthcare system will only grow more significant.

Accelerating Drug Discovery and Development

\n

One of the most impactful applications of AI in medical research is its ability to drastically shorten the drug discovery and development timeline. Traditionally, this process is notoriously lengthy, expensive, and fraught with high failure rates. AI algorithms can analyze vast biological and chemical datasets to identify potential drug candidates with greater speed and precision. Machine learning models can predict the efficacy and toxicity of compounds, screen millions of molecular structures, and even design novel molecules from scratch. For instance, companies in the US are leveraging AI to identify new therapeutic targets for diseases like Alzheimer’s and various cancers. This not only speeds up the initial discovery phase but also helps in optimizing clinical trial design by identifying patient populations most likely to respond to a particular treatment. A practical tip for students interested in this area is to explore open-source AI platforms and datasets related to molecular biology and pharmacology, such as those provided by the National Institutes of Health (NIH).

\n\n

Enhancing Diagnostic Accuracy and Early Detection

\n

The integration of AI into diagnostic imaging and pathology is revolutionizing how diseases are detected and managed in the United States. AI-powered tools can analyze medical images – such as X-rays, CT scans, and MRIs – with remarkable accuracy, often identifying subtle anomalies that might be missed by the human eye. This is particularly crucial for early detection of conditions like diabetic retinopathy, certain types of cancer, and cardiovascular diseases, where timely intervention can significantly improve patient prognosis. Furthermore, AI is being used to analyze pathology slides, assisting pathologists in making more consistent and accurate diagnoses. The US Food and Drug Administration (FDA) has been actively reviewing and approving AI-driven medical devices, signaling a growing acceptance and trust in these technologies. A compelling statistic is that AI algorithms have demonstrated performance comparable to, and in some cases exceeding, that of experienced radiologists in detecting specific conditions.

\n\n

Personalized Medicine and Precision Healthcare

\n

AI is a cornerstone of the burgeoning field of personalized medicine, enabling healthcare providers in the US to tailor treatments to individual patients based on their unique genetic makeup, lifestyle, and environmental factors. By analyzing large-scale genomic data, electronic health records (EHRs), and real-world evidence, AI can predict a patient’s risk for certain diseases and their likely response to different therapies. This allows for more targeted and effective interventions, moving away from a one-size-fits-all approach. For example, AI is instrumental in identifying specific genetic mutations that drive cancer growth, guiding oncologists in selecting the most appropriate targeted therapies. This shift towards precision healthcare promises to improve treatment efficacy, reduce adverse drug reactions, and optimize resource allocation within the US healthcare system. Students can gain practical experience by exploring datasets that link genetic information with clinical outcomes, understanding the ethical considerations of using such sensitive data.
